Output 43e5a227e958756c6f6d17a833492d54e0f7c3b747c8a3b74ffcadd447f23e9a:0

value
75700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f581beec311e7c7eaf626eb25d6e1e908744ad4 OP_EQUAL
address
3369cMERWRuEQsxsnxpsUXmvUy4pqZXXf2
transaction
43e5a227e958756c6f6d17a833492d54e0f7c3b747c8a3b74ffcadd447f23e9a
spent
true